- 36 - A PHARMACEUTICAL EXERTING ANTITUMORAL ACTIVITY Abstract The invention pertains to medicine, in particular, to experimental and clinical oncology and may be used for treatment of the hormone-susceptible malignant tumors in women as well as in cases of the neglected oncological process when these tumors have lost their susceptibility to hormones. The proposed pharmaceutical consists of a mechanical mixture of 2-4 g DL-valine and a low non- therapeutic dose of 0.020-0.025 g methyltestosterone for treatment of hormone-susceptible cancer tumors in women and of a mechanical mixture of 2-4 g DL-valine, 0.005- 0.010 g methandrostenolone, and 0.3-0.5 g phthivazid for treatment of cancer tumors which have no hormone- susceptibility. The technical result of the application of the proposed pharmaceutical consisis in that even in neglected cases the tumors decrease in size, sometimes to complete resolution, the pain syndrome is relieved completely, the life of incurable patients is prolonged significantly with satisfactory subjective condition, and sometimes with resolution of the tumors. The use of this pharmaceutical is not accompanied by any signs of toxici- ty, it even enhances the resistance of the organism to tumors which is manifested in normalization of hemopoie- sis, weight gain, considerably enhanced working capacity. The lack of side effects permits it to be used in outpa- tient wards.
